Transaction 7768823da27aaf321d24d3511af673274fccc248e97120f4a1f5e3c61176ef15

2 Input
2 Outputs
  • 7768823da27aaf321d24d3511af673274fccc248e97120f4a1f5e3c61176ef15:0
  • value  4903520
    address  3NnVZoDYzWvirAmfaQBWBziXcqoF3uFfvP
  • 7768823da27aaf321d24d3511af673274fccc248e97120f4a1f5e3c61176ef15:1
  • value  1249373
    address  3CLhLd8VRPXKYs9poJH8pbWQqUJdBZ8jZd